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Banded hare-wallaby | Broad-margined Mining Bee |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Diprotodontia (Marsupials) |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) |
| Family | Macropodidae (Kangaroos) | Andrenidae |
| Genus | Lagostrophus | Andrena |
| Species | Lagostrophus fasciatus | Andrena synadelpha |
